Getting there

Directions Five miles east of Bridgwater on A39 to Glastonbury. After Bawdrip, look for the Toby Inn on the left, immediately after on the left is Pococks Tearooms. Takeoff is through the gate opposite. Parking - 100 yds further on the right is a turning, park on the verge of this road.

Hazards The dangers of flying in strong conditions are obvious. Be aware of a very busy main road and power cables behind takeoff. Nearest Phone - Take the retrieve/parking road (next right), take first two right turns into the village of Stawell. (Half way through the village on the right.)
